Young people who turn 18 in 2022 can now apply for the Youth Cultural Bonus

The Youth Cultural Bonus will be available from this Monday, July 25, for young people who turn 18 in 2022, who will be able to benefit from the aid of 400 euros, as announced last Thursday by the Minister of Culture and Sports, Miquel Iceta .

Young people will be able to apply for the Bonus until next October 15. "They will already have a wide range of cultural products and services," said Iceta.

To apply for the cultural bonus, young people must obtain the digital certificate from the National Currency and Stamp Factory. Subsequently, a Pin Key will be incorporated into the process.

The cultural bonus is a kind of "purse card", in which young people, over a year, can allocate 400 euros to cultural activities and products. In those 400 euros there are three segments: one of 200 euros of live culture, 100 euros of physical cultural consumption (books) and 100 euros for the consumption of digital products.

Regarding the subscription to digital platforms with the cultural bonus, Iceta explained that the subscription will be for "a maximum of four months", but that "nobody prohibits the platforms from giving away more months" than those paid with the bonus.

"The bonus wants to encourage young people to experiment with cultural products and services. This has a general cultural objective for society as a whole, culture for young people and the cultural sectors themselves," he said.

He also assured that, since it is a subsidy, it must be "absolutely transparent": "It is a significant amount of public money and the Ministry must ensure its proper use."

"We tell young people: get your digital identity and sign up before October 15 to be a beneficiary of the youth cultural bonus", encouraged Iceta, who acknowledged that they want to be "very prepared to correct, help and inform" and stated that the cultural offer "is not going to stop growing" so he has added that the beneficiaries "may decide to wait a while to spend the bonus".

The idea of ​​the Ministry of Culture and Sport, as the Minister has said, is that the Youth Cultural Bonus "has come to stay", although that "will depend on the governments that exist". "For next year we have certain guarantees and in the worst case that there are no Budgets, the budget extension would allow us to continue with the bond", he affirmed.

"We intend to maintain this bond and it seems reasonable to us to have two or three years' experience to see if we introduce any changes," he said.

In reference to the amount of the bonus endowment, of 400 euros, Iceta stated that they took "example" from France, which is at 300 euros, and Italy, at 500 euros, so they decided to place themselves "in that environment". Precisely, he commented that the opinions of France and Italy on this measure "will save them some scare", although he admitted that "surely some" they will have.

The cultural bonus also includes the video game sector because, according to the Ministry, it has "a lot of growth potential, it combines technology, many ways of creating and, on many occasions, it is the first gateway to the world of culture for the youngest , since through the video game they discover movies, books or historical figures". However, bulls were excluded.
